Pillnitz Castle sits on the right bank of the Elbe at the eastern edge of Dresden, once the summer seat of Saxony's electors and kings. Two Baroque pavilions face each other across a garden, the Wasserpalais by the river and the Bergpalais on the slope, joined later by the Neoclassical Neues Palais built after a fire destroyed the older Renaissance building. The surrounding park combines a Baroque garden with English and Chinese sections and a camellia tree dating from the early 19th century. The palace buildings now house an arts and crafts museum and a Schlossmuseum.

What to know

  • The site brings together three separate buildings around a park, so plan on walking to see everything.
  • The park covers roughly 28 hectares and can be visited separately from the museums.
  • The park's famous camellia tree is sheltered by a movable glasshouse during winter.
  • The Bergpalais and Wasserpalais house the arts and crafts museum, while the Neues Palais holds the palace museum.
  • The site is listed as a Kulturdenkmal in Saxony.

Frequently asked

Can visitors see the whole Pillnitz Castle site?
The park, the Wasserpalais, the Bergpalais and the Neues Palais together form the complex, and the palace buildings now house museums open to the public.
Why is Pillnitz Castle notable?
It served as the summer residence of Saxony's electors and kings and combines Baroque architecture with Chinoiserie elements in a riverside setting on the Elbe.
What happened to the original Renaissance castle?
Nothing of it remains visible today: the building once inhabited by the Ziegler, von Loß and von Bünau families burned down in 1818 and was never rebuilt.
Where is Pillnitz Castle located?
In Dresden, Saxony, on the right bank of the Elbe, in the former village of Pillnitz.
